BCCI nominates Virat Kohli for Khel Ratna award, Dravid nominated for Dronacharya award

Both cricketers have made immense contributions to Indian cricket in the past.

India skipper Virat Kohli has grown as a batsman and leader of the side in the past couple of years. The performance of Kohli has skyrocketed which has fetched him a lot of praises and number of awards as well as rewards. The 29-year-old might add another feather to his cap as the Board of Control for Cricket in India (BCCI) has recommended the name of the Indian skipper for the prestigious Khel Ratna award.

Notably, Kohli’s name was nominated by the BCCI in 2016 as well but Olympic medal winners PV Sindhu, Sakshi Malik and Deepa Karmakar were chosen for the award.

The number 1 and number 2 ranked player in ODIs and Tests respectively has shown some tremendous form for India in the past season which saw India top the ODI and Test rankings. Kohli has already won the prestigious Padma Shri in 2017 and Arjuna Award in 2013 for his contribution to Indian cricket.

Dravid gets the nomination for Dronacharya award, Gavaskar for Lifetime Achievement Award

A coach plays a good role in a young team’s success. Former India skipper Rahul Dravid played the role perfectly when the India U19 side under his mentorship won the World Cup earlier in the year. The BCCI has sent his name to the committee for Dronacharya award following his success with the U19 team.

Vindo Rai, the CoA chief while speaking to the PTI confirmed the nomination of Rahul Dravid. “Yes, we have sent a number of nominations in various categories to the government. Rahul is the BCCI nominee for the Dronacharya award,” said Rai.

Apart from Dravid, former India legend and cricket commentator Sunil Gavaskar’s name has been recommended for the Dhyan Chand Lifetime Achievement Award. Gavaskar held the record of most Test centuries for a long time and has been a cricket commentator for a long time. He was the first ever cricketer to touch the 10,000-run mark in Test cricket.
